Medanta strengthens its Renal Care Institute: Appoints leading urologist Dr. Sanjay Gogoi as Chairman

▴ Dr. Gogoi, Dr. Naresh Trehan, Chairman and Managing Director, Medanta
With its pioneering efforts, including the world’s first robotic renal transplant under regional hypothermia, the institute continues to set benchmarks in kidney care and offer comprehensive, advanced treatment.

National, 8th January 2025: Reinforcing its leadership in advanced kidney care and transplantation, Medanta has appointed globally renowned urologist and transplant surgeon Dr. Sanjay Gogoi as Chairman of Urology, Kidney Transplant, and Uro-Oncology at the Renal Care Institute in its flagship hospital Medanta, Gurugram. With almost three decades of experience, Dr. Gogoi is recognized globally for delivering outcomes on a par with international benchmarks in complex urological procedures and kidney transplants. His appointment bolsters Medanta’s capabilities to offer world-class, holistic, compassionate care in a patient-first way.

Trained in advanced robotic surgery at the da Vinci Training Center in California, Dr. Gogoi is acclaimed the world over for management of challenging urological complications. He is sought-after for robotic kidney transplants in high-BMI patients and transplants requiring reconstructive techniques such as neobladders and augmentation cystoplasty. Notably, Dr. Gogoi has led one of India’s largest series of paediatric kidney transplants and is widely acclaimed for managing congenital anomalies of the kidney and urinary tract (CAKUT).

 

Dr. Gogoi’s appointment will further enhance Medanta’s integrated approach to managing urinary cancers, combining his expertise in advanced minimally invasive (robotic and laparoscopic) treatment techniques, such as Retzius Sparing Robotic Prostatectomy and Robotic Partial Nephrectomy for large and complex kidney tumours, with cutting-edge diagnostics. 

 

Dr Gogoi is also well-known for his dedication to humanitarian work with war victims. He has successfully rehabilitated hundreds of war victims with genito-urinary trauma from Sri Lanka and the Middle East. His expertise is recognised internationally, with nearly 30% of his cases coming from different parts of the world, reflecting the trust placed in him by patients from across the globe.

Welcoming Dr. Gogoi, Dr. Naresh Trehan, Chairman and Managing Director, Medanta, said, “We welcome Dr. Sanjay Gogoi to Medanta. His expertise and vast experience in urology and kidney transplants will be key in advancing patient care and strengthening our Renal Care Institute. At Medanta, we are committed to providing the best outcomes through a team-based, patient-first approach, and Dr. Gogoi’s leadership will further this vision.”

Prior to joining Medanta, Dr. Gogoi has headed the departments of Urology and Renal Transplantation at Apollo hospital (Colombo), Fortis Memorial Research Institute (Gurugram), Manipal Hospital (Delhi) and Max Super Speciality Hospital (Dwarka).

Medanta’s Renal Care Institute offers comprehensive treatment for various conditions affecting the entire urinary system, including the kidneys offering services in urology, uro-oncology, reconstructive urology, robotic surgery, kidney transplantation and laparoscopic andrology, among others. Medanta’s experts leverage cutting-edge technology and latest techniques to deliver outcomes comparable with global standards. With its pioneering efforts, including the world’s first robotic renal transplant under regional hypothermia, the institute continues to set benchmarks in kidney care, offering comprehensive, advanced treatment.
